5,000 comments filed on toll road

Share

An appeal of the state Coastal Commission’s decision to reject a toll road through San Onofre State Beach has resulted in more than 5,000 public comments in the first three days of the comment period, a federal official said Thursday.

The public comment period began Monday, and comments will be accepted until May 28, said a spokesman for the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, which is handling the appeal.

A decision on the appeal is expected by January. At an estimated cost of $875 million, the proposed Foothill South tollway would be the final link in Orange County’s network of toll roads. It would run 16 miles from Oso Parkway in Rancho Santa Margarita to Interstate 5 at Basilone Road, south of San Clemente.
